2010-01-15 5 views
0
System.Reflection.Assembly assembly = System.Reflection.Assembly.LoadFile(@"CustomControls.Nav.dll"); 
//Namespace and assembly name are CustomControls.Nav , the class name for the control is WebBar 
Type type = assembly.GetType("CustomControls.Nav.WebBar"); 

Je reçois le type comme null. Que fais-je tort ici?Chargement d'un contrôle de serveur personnalisé à la volée

+0

Questions stupides Je sais, mais l'assembly retourne null. Est-ce que ça contient ce type? Pouvez-vous le voir à travers l'Object Viewer. –

+0

Je peux voir l'assembly dans le débogueur qu'il n'est pas null mais la ligne suivante assembly.GetType ("") renvoie null – chugh97

+0

Etes-vous orthographe le nom du type correctement? –

Répondre

0

Que montre le navigateur d'objets lorsque vous regardez cet assemblage? Est-ce qu'il montre CustomControls.Nav.WebBar?

Questions connexes